| /* NOTE: Because of the special way this file is used by <complex.h>, this
 | |
|    file must NOT be protected from multiple inclusion as header files
 | |
|    usually are.
 | |
| 
 | |
|    This file provides prototype declarations for the math functions.
 | |
|    Most functions are declared using the macro:
 | |
| 
 | |
|    __MATHCALL (NAME, (ARGS...));
 | |
| 
 | |
|    This means there is a function `NAME' returning `double' and a function
 | |
|    `NAMEf' returning `float'.  Each place `_Mdouble_' appears in the
 | |
|    prototype, that is actually `double' in the prototype for `NAME' and
 | |
|    `float' in the prototype for `NAMEf'.  Reentrant variant functions are
 | |
|    called `NAME_r' and `NAMEf_r'.
 | |
| 
 | |
|    Functions returning other types like `int' are declared using the macro:
 | |
| 
 | |
|    __MATHDECL (TYPE, NAME, (ARGS...));
 | |
| 
 | |
|    This is just like __MATHCALL but for a function returning `TYPE'
 | |
|    instead of `_Mdouble_'.  In all of these cases, there is still
 | |
|    both a `NAME' and a `NAMEf' that takes `float' arguments.  */

| #ifndef _COMPLEX_H
 | |
| #error "Never use <bits/cmathcalls.h> directly; include <complex.h> instead."
 | |
| #endif
 | |
| 
 | |
| #define _Mdouble_complex_ _Mdouble_ _Complex
 | |
| 
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Trigonometric functions.  */
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Arc cosine of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(cacos,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| /* Arc sine of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(casin,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| /* Arc tangent of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(catan,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Cosine of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(ccos,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| /* Sine of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(csin,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| /* Tangent of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(ctan,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| 
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Hyperbolic functions.  */
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Hyperbolic arc cosine of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(cacosh,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| /* Hyperbolic arc sine of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(casinh,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| /* Hyperbolic arc tangent of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(catanh,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Hyperbolic cosine of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(ccosh,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| /* Hyperbolic sine of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(csinh,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| /* Hyperbolic tangent of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(ctanh,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| 
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Exponential and logarithmic functions.  */
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Exponential function of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(cexp,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Natural logarithm of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(clog,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| 
 | |
| #ifdef __USE_GNU
 | |
| /* The base 10 logarithm is not defined by the standard but to implement
 | |
|    the standard C++ library it is handy.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(clog10,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| #endif
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Power functions.  */
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Return X to the Y power.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(cpow, (_Mdouble_complex_ __x, _Mdouble_complex_ __y));
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Return the square root of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(csqrt,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| 
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Absolute value, conjugates, and projection.  */
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Absolute value of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HDECL (_Mdouble_,cabs,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Argument value of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HDECL (_Mdouble_,carg,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Complex conjugate of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(conj,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Projection of Z onto the Riemann sphere.  */
 | |
| __MATHCALL (cproj,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| 
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Decomposing complex values.  */
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Imaginary part of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HDECL (_Mdouble_,cimag,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Real part of Z.  */
 | |
| __MATHDECL (_Mdouble_,creal, (_Mdouble_complex_ __z));
 | |
| 
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Now some optimized versions.  GCC has handy notations for these
 | |
|    functions.  */
 | |
| #if defined __GNUC__ && defined __OPTIMIZE__
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Imaginary part of Z.  */
 | |
| extern __inline _Mdouble_
 | |
| __MATH_PRECNAME(cimag) (_Mdouble_complex_ __z)
 | |
| {
 | |
|   return __imag__ __z;
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Real part of Z.  */
 | |
| extern __inline _Mdouble_
 | |
| __MATH_PRECNAME(creal) (_Mdouble_complex_ __z)
 | |
| {
 | |
|   return __real__ __z;
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| /* Complex conjugate of Z.  */
 | |
| extern __inline _Mdouble_complex_
 | |
| __MATH_PRECNAME(conj) (_Mdouble_complex_ __z)
 | |
| {
 | |
|   return ~__z;
 | |
| }
 | |
| 
 | |
| #endif
